Jeremy Pacatiw does enough vs Chinese foe, wins in ONE debut


Jeremy Pacatiw brought out his entire arsenal in his ONE Championship debut. 

The 25-year-old Baguio native took a dominant unanimous decision win against China’s Chan Rui on ONE: Battleground, Friday evening at the Singapore Indoor Stadium.

Pacatiw, a veteran in Pacific Xtreme Combat and BRAVE CF, did not show any jitters in his first round in the circle.

Connecting on crisp combinations, Pacatiw showed his ground game after taking down Chan midway through the first round. Pacatiw managed to put his opponent in danger after securing his back, but could not finish a choke attempt.

It was the same story in the second round. Pacatiw was more at ease on the feet while also taking down Chan later on. This time around, Pacatiw showed more variety in his submission attempts as he tried to go for a heel hook and later on a guillotine — both of which could not close out Chan.

If there was one blip in Pacatiw’s debut, it was the third round.

Pacatiw tried to be creative in the standup, weaving wildly and throwing wild shots and take-down attempts. His attempts were easily stuffed by Chen, but the latter could not do anything to turn the bout around.

Pacatiw, who last fought back in December of 2019, went up to 11-3.

Chen, on the other hand, fell to 9-3 after the bout.
